Q25. How does the New seafloor form at the mid-ocean ridge?
yan [13]

Hot and less dense material below the Earth’s crust rises towards the mid-ocean ridge. A mid-ocean ridge is an underwater mountain range, formed by plate tectonics. <span>As this material flows sideways, it creates a crack in the crust where magma will flow out. This magma cools down and becomes the new seafloor.</span>
